i have been using my graphtec fc2100-60 for about 3 years, has never let me down and is a fantastic bit of equipment. however, i came to use it a couple of days back(the same as i always do) and it stopped working. it switches on fine and test cuts are perfect. i use signlab 5.0 as my main design package and when i go into plotter id it says that the plotter is not responding. yet when i send anything to cut, it cuts a code instead of what i have asked. the code is U2439613116. i have changed the lead just incase it was struggling to translate the images or the connection was faulty but that hasnt made a difference. im out of ideas, i think ive tried everything from loading signlab up again, putting the drivers on again. i have even tried it on a different computer with signlab on it but it still says the plotter is not responding and sending out the code when cutting.

if anyone can help you would be a lifesaver. i dont have an instruction manual as i bought it off of my old boss and he didnt have one so i cant even look through that.

Did you accidently change the command line?
Menu>Interface>Command> HPGL/GPGL
I switch mine back an forth depending which workstation I'm using.
My old Mac G3 uses Signpost and HPGL code with a serial connection.
MY G4 used Graphtec's Cutting Master and GPGL with the USB connection.

It does sound like an HP-GL/GP-GL issue. That particular model is a bit before my time, and I have had no exposure to the model, but if it has a control panel try and access the COMMAND options and verify that the cutter is in HP-GL mode. You might even try to perform a NOV RAM (unit reset) to see if that may correct the issue. NOV RAM: Power down, hold in the up arrow key and turn power back on while holding down the up arrow key. Follow screen prompts and reverify that the cutter is in HP-GL mode.
